ARIZONA CITY — The Rev. J.C. Morrison, 84, of Arizona City, a longtime pastor, died on Oct. 19, 2011, at home.
The funeral will be at 10 a.m. Monday at J. Warren Funeral Services, Cole & Maud The Gardens Chapel in Casa Grande, with Pastor Louis Hulsey officiating. Burial will be in Mountain View Cemetery.
The Rev. Morrison was born on Jan. 19, 1927, in Oklahoma and was a son of Leonard Morrison and Minnie P. Smith. He and his brother Calvin founded the Church of God, a Bible-based evangelical church, in Yuma in 1954. They built the church building and membership from scratch and it survives today. He and his wife moved to Eloy in 1974, where he was an Assembly of God pastor. They labored for many years building a church and day care center, structurally and spiritually, and worked daily with poor and underprivileged families.
Survivors include a son, Jerry A. Morrison of Arizona City; a daughter, Sharon Callan of Lake Forest, Calif.; two brothers, Calvin Morrison of Arizona City and Fred Morrison of California; a sister, Ruby Emert of California; two grandchildren; and four great-grandchildren. He was preceded in death by his wife, Alma Marie; a daughter, Dianne Walton; and two brothers, Clifford and Leonard Morrison.
